Hormonal function refers to the regulatory roles hormones play in maintaining homeostasis, coordinating growth, metabolism, and reproduction by acting as chemical messengers in the body. These hormones are secreted by glands and travel through the bloodstream to target organs, where they elicit specific physiological responses.
